Dying Light: KFMush's 360 inspired trackball (KB&M)

Paddles=jump/sprint; low-frict. t-ball; low accel. & low gyro for refined aiming. LT=item LB=kick RT=attack RB=aim (touch)dUP=equip dL=heal dR=FL dDwn=weapons dClick=sense LS=WASD A=crouch B=grapple X=reload/trap Y=look back RPclick=use rebind MWheel

For instructions on how to use this mapping with the Steam Controller in Dying Light, click the Download button or check out the instructions here.

Config Details

KFMush's 360 inspired trackball (KB&M)
AutoUploader
0
17

Need help with how to use these configs? Click here!

Download

Code

"controller_mappings"
{
	"version"		"2"
	"title"		"KFMush's 360 inspired trackball (KB&M)"
	"description"		"Paddles=jump/sprint; low-frict. t-ball; low accel. & low gyro for refined aiming. LT=item LB=kick RT=attack RB=aim (touch)dUP=equip dL=heal dR=FL dDwn=weapons dClick=sense LS=WASD A=crouch B=grapple X=reload/trap Y=look back RPclick=use rebind MWheel"
	"creator"		"76561198036532570"
	"group"
	{
		"id"		"0"
		"mode"		"four_buttons"
		"bindings"
		{
			"button_A"		"key_press C, Crouch"
			"button_B"		"key_press LEFT_ALT, grapple"
			"button_X"		"key_press R, Reload / use trap"
			"button_X"		"key_press V, Reload / use trap"
			"button_Y"		"key_press B, look back"
			"button_Y"		"key_press Z, look back"
		}
		"settings"
		{
			"hold_repeat_inverval"		"99"
			"haptic_intensity"		"2"
			"button_size"		"17984"
			"button_dist"		"19968"
		}
	}
	"group"
	{
		"id"		"1"
		"mode"		"dpad"
		"bindings"
		{
			"dpad_north"		"key_press 1, equipment"
			"dpad_south"		"key_press TAB, weapons"
			"dpad_east"		"key_press T, flashlight"
			"dpad_west"		"key_press H, heal"
			"click"		"key_press Q, sense"
		}
		"settings"
		{
			"requires_click"		"0"
			"overlap"		"0"
			"hold_repeat_inverval"		"99"
			"deadzone"		"23826"
			"edge_binding_radius"		"24996"
			"haptic_intensity"		"3"
			"analog_emulation_period"		"29"
		}
	}
	"group"
	{
		"id"		"2"
		"mode"		"absolute_mouse"
		"bindings"
		{
			"click"		"key_press F, use"
		}
		"settings"
		{
			"sensitivity"		"998"
			"rotation"		"7"
			"friction"		"1"
			"friction_vert_scale"		"112"
			"acceleration"		"1"
			"mouse_smoothing"		"26"
			"edge_spin_radius"		"25394"
			"doubetap_max_duration"		"320"
		}
	}
	"group"
	{
		"id"		"3"
		"mode"		"dpad"
		"bindings"
		{
			"dpad_north"		"key_press W, Move Forward"
			"dpad_south"		"key_press S, Move Back"
			"dpad_east"		"key_press D, Move Right"
			"dpad_west"		"key_press A, Move Left"
			"click"		"key_press C, crouch"
		}
		"settings"
		{
			"requires_click"		"0"
			"hold_repeat_inverval"		"99"
			"deadzone"		"0"
			"edge_binding_radius"		"24995"
			"haptic_intensity"		"0"
			"analog_emulation_period"		"29"
		}
	}
	"group"
	{
		"id"		"4"
		"mode"		"trigger"
		"bindings"
		{
			"edge"		"mouse_button MIDDLE, use item"
		}
		"settings"
		{
			"hold_repeat_inverval"		"99"
			"deadzone_inner_radius"		"4095"
		}
	}
	"group"
	{
		"id"		"5"
		"mode"		"trigger"
		"bindings"
		{
			"edge"		"mouse_button LEFT, attack"
		}
		"settings"
		{
			"hold_repeat_inverval"		"99"
			"deadzone_inner_radius"		"4095"
		}
	}
	"group"
	{
		"id"		"6"
		"mode"		"absolute_mouse"
		"settings"
		{
			"sensitivity"		"168"
			"trackball"		"0"
			"doubetap_max_duration"		"320"
		}
	}
	"preset"
	{
		"id"		"0"
		"name"		""
		"group_source_bindings"
		{
			"0"		"button_diamond active"
			"1"		"left_trackpad active"
			"2"		"right_trackpad active"
			"3"		"joystick active"
			"4"		"left_trigger active"
			"5"		"right_trigger active"
			"6"		"gyro active"
		}
		"switch_bindings"
		{
			"bindings"
			{
				"button_back_left"		"key_press LEFT_SHIFT, Run/Map zoom"
				"button_escape"		"key_press ESCAPE, Menu"
				"button_menu"		"key_press I, Inventory"
				"left_bumper"		"key_press E, kick"
				"right_bumper"		"mouse_button RIGHT, aim"
				"button_back_left"		"mouse_wheel SCROLL_DOWN, Run/Map zoom"
				"button_back_right"		"key_press SPACE, Jump/Map zoom/confirm"
				"button_back_right"		"mouse_wheel SCROLL_UP, Jump/Map zoom/confirm"
			}
		}
		"settings"
		{
		}
	}
}